Tati Fontana is an Assistant Professor of Accounting at INSEAD, Europe Campus. She holds a Ph.D. in Business Administration (Accounting) from Boston University (Boston, U.S.A.) and an MBA from IESE Business School (Barcelona, Spain). Before joining academia, Tati worked for several years in capital markets sales and trading at the Latin American subsidiary of Saxo Bank in Montevideo, Uruguay, and in investment banking at Bank of America in London, United Kingdom.
Her research explores the disclosure choices and capital market effects relating to shocks that significantly increase the risk profile of organizations, such as financial misconduct, cross-border regulation, and the sustainability transition.
